What to do if my real estate agent isn’t selling my home?
So you've hired a real estate agent with high hopes of selling your home quickly and at a good price, but now you find yourself feeling frustrated because your agent isn't delivering the results you expected. Don't panic just yet, because there are some steps you can take to address this issue.
Explore Possible Reasons for the Lack of Interest
Price is too high
One possible reason your home isn't selling is that the asking price is too high. Buyers may be comparing your property with similar homes in the area and finding better value elsewhere. Evaluate recent sales data and seek guidance from your agent to determine if a price adjustment is necessary. Pricing your home competitively within the current market conditions will increase its appeal and attract more potential buyers.
Property condition or staging issues
Consider the condition of your property and its appeal to potential buyers. Are there any necessary repairs or maintenance tasks that have been overlooked? Is the property adequately staged to showcase its best features? Take a critical look at your home and make any necessary improvements or staging adjustments. A well-maintained and visually appealing property will attract more interest and increase the likelihood of a sale.
Limited exposure and lack of marketing
Insufficient exposure and poor marketing can contribute to the lack of interest in your home. Evaluate the reach and effectiveness of your agent's marketing efforts. Are they utilizing all available channels to promote your property? Consider the online listings, advertisements, and social media presence. Discuss alternative marketing strategies with your agent, such as utilizing different platforms or targeting specific buyer demographics. Increasing exposure and improving marketing efforts can significantly impact the interest in your home.
Explore Alternative Selling Options
Consider selling your home directly to a cash buyer
If your home isn't selling through traditional means, another option to explore is selling directly to a cash buyer. Cash buyers are typically investors or companies that specialize in buying homes quickly for cash. This option allows you to bypass the traditional real estate market and potentially expedite the selling process.
Benefits of Selling to a Cash Buyer
Selling your home to a cash buyer is quick process with many benefits, these include:
Speed of Sale: Cash sales can often be completed in a matter of days, not weeks or months like traditional real estate transactions.
No Repairs Needed: Cash buyers typically purchase homes "as is," eliminating the need for you to make costly repairs or improvements before selling.
Simplified Process: Selling for cash bypasses the complexities of dealing with banks, appraisals, and part of the lengthy paperwork associated with traditional sales.
Certainty of Sale: With a cash buyer, you avoid the uncertainty of buyer financing falling through at the last minute.
Reduced Closing Costs: Cash transactions often involve fewer closing costs, such as loan origination fees, which means more savings for the seller.
